| dc.description | Using the theory of self-adjoint extensions, we construct all the possible hamiltonians describing the non relativistic Aharonov-Bohm effect. In general the resulting hamiltonians are not rotationally invariant so that the angular momentum is not a constant of motion. Using an explicit formula for the resolvent, we describe the spectrum and compute the generalized eigenfunctions and the scattering amplitude. | |
